About the role

The Assistant Commissioner, Operations will lead the Energy Management team's Operations Unit, responsible for implementing energy efficiency, clean energy, fossil fuel phase-out, and electrification projects across the city. This includes overseeing a team of approximately 50 full-time staff members and ensuring compliance with legal mandates.

Responsibilities

  • Develop and execute on a large portfolio of energy conservation projects in city-owned properties to achieve citywide GHG reduction goals and energy savings.
  • Lead the development of new programs including deep retrofits with guaranteed energy performance outcomes, low-energy design and construction, citywide energy efficiency building services, and operations and maintenance plans.
  • Develop tools to assess, implement, and evaluate existing program services and advance implementation strategies for integrating new approaches and best practices into the program portfolio.
  • Oversee the Agency Planning & Implementation (API) Team, Building Optimization Team, Capital Project Implementation, Clean Energy and Innovation Team, and Technical Operations Team.
  • Create an effective culture of communication that promotes employee engagement, interaction, and recognition.
  • Advise on strategic matters and other issues affecting the division, including procurement, budget, policy, communications, and strategic initiatives.
